Bereavement Ministry

"Blessed are they who mourn, for they shall be comforted."

Trained volunteers offer group and individual counseling to support those grieving the loss of a loved one.

They send out monthly bereavement letters and maintain contact with the grieving parishioner for a year.

Anyone grieving the loss of a loved one and needing support is encouraged to call the parish office.

Meals Ministry

Purpose: To bring meals to parishioners when needed after surgery, during a serious illness, in emergency situations, or after the birth of a child. Meals Ministry volunteers also provide food for funeral receptions at the parish, as well as helping with set-up and serving of the meal during the reception. This ministry offers the perfect opportunity to become involved in a parish ministry without a large commitment of time. Meals provided to parishoners in need do not have to be “homemade.” Taking the time to drop off food to a fellow parishioner is the gift.

St. Vincent de Paul Society

St. Vincent de Paul Society - A referral-based ministry, "Vincentians" make home visits to people who are in crisis or in need of resources. Training is provided to all volunteers. Meetings are held monthly.
